March 5 (SeeNews) - North Macedonia-based construction company Granit [MSE:GRNT] said that it booked a net profit of 152.5 million denars ($2.7 million/2.5 million euro) in 2023, up 15% on the year.
Total operating revenues picked up 5% on the year to 5.2 billion denars last year, while operating expenses were 4% higher at 5.1 billion denars, Granit said in an annual financial statement filed with the Skopje bourse last week.
Granit's shares traded at an average price of 1,200 denars on the Macedonian Stock Exchange (MSE) on Monday, latest available bourse data shows.
Granit was established in 1952 and privatised in 1996. Its main activities include construction and rehabilitation of roads. The company owns several concrete and asphalt plants and stone quarries.
(1 euro = 61.63 denars)
